在Ant Design Vue 中,a-modal 组件是一个非常常用的模态框组件,它允许你轻松地创建弹出对话框。关于 a-modal 组件的取消按钮,以下是一些关键点和用法总结: 1. 取消按钮的默认行为 默认情况下,a-modal 组件会在底部显示一个“取消”按钮和一个“确定”按钮。当用户点击“取消”按钮时,模态框会关闭,并且不会触...
<template #footer> 确定发送短信 </template> data: isshowFooter: false, 总结:footer属性名动态更改为undefined之后,会执行插槽内的语句。footer为null则不显示
antd-design-vue modal模态框组件自定义footer脚部的按钮 项目中需求,模态框只保留一个确定按钮,去掉取消按钮。 官方文档中只写了去掉全部的脚部按钮,:footer设置为null,这个补不满足需求,在多查找资料解决了此问题 在slot插槽中,重新定义按钮 代码如下: {{item.text + ' :'}}a-col> {{item.value}}a...
Open Modal 全屏 TS 异步关闭 点击确定后异步关闭对话框,例如提交表单。 TS 确认对话框 使用confirm()可以快捷地弹出确认框。 TS 国际化 设置okText与cancelText以自定义按钮文字。 TS 自定义位置 使用centered或类似style.top的样式来设置对话框位置。
问题描述:两个按钮(按钮A、按钮B)控制两个弹框A和弹框B的显示,弹框用的是Ant Design Vue的Modal组件,会存在新打开的弹框被之前的弹框挡住的问题。 image.png 问题复现步骤: 1、点击按钮A,弹出弹框A image.png 2、点击弹框内的点击打开弹框B按钮,弹出弹框B, ...
用两个button(添加,编辑)按钮展示同一个模态框,并不是什么大问题,问题在于解决这两个模态框得有自己的确定和取消方法 父页面完全接管子页面(利于子页面复用) 父页面代码: <template> <-- 定义两个按钮,一个添加按钮, 一个编辑按钮 --> 添加 编辑 <-- 引入模态框,将modal框的确定和取消方法由此元素触发...
由于Antdv的Modal组件是有默认的确认和取消按钮,这点对于提交表来来说不太方便,所以要禁用默认的按钮,再向表单中添加一个form-item提交按钮。 在上传文件时,为了避免上传相同名称的文件,我们要用当前时间戳来为文件重命名,手段是const renameFile = new File(...) ...
vue+antDesign 查询和修改信息中遇到的问题 最近在公司实习的时候做任务时,遇到了⼏个⼩问题,可能都很简单,勿喷! 关于搜索功能 1. 前端搜索功能(没有搜索按钮的情况下) 利⽤v-if或者v-show,建议v-if(初始渲染消耗相对较⼩)。 如果⽣成的列表项或者表格项包含关键字(搜索框...
<template> <contextHolder /> <!-- <component :is='contextHolder'/> --> </template> import { Modal } from 'ant-design-vue'; const [modal, contextHolder] = Modal.useModal(); modal.confirm({ // ... }); FAQ # Why can't the ...
import { nextTick } from "vue"; export default { mounted(el: any, binding?: any) { nextTick(() => { // 获取对应DOM const dialogHeaderEl = el.querySelector('.xz-modal-header') const dragDom = el.querySelector('.xz-modal') ...